General description
Amyloid-like protein 1 or APLP-1 is neuronal, membrane bound specific protein that likely has a role in post-synaptic function but most research has focused on its proteolytic fragments such as ALID1 which acts as a transcriptional activator through binding the co-activator APBB1. APLP-1 fragments also interact with various G-protein coupled receptor pathways and appear to have a role in synaptic maturation during cortical development. APLP-1 also appears to regulate neurite outgrowth through binding to components of the ECM such as heparin and collagen I. Finally a special fragment called C30 is a potent enhancer of neuronal apoptosis and is a caspase specific cleavage fragment that works internally inducing apoptosis. Thus APLP-1 has roles in apoptosis, cell adhesion, endocytosis, cell signaling and neurite extension as well as some post-synaptic function as it is found clustered at post-synaptic densities in normal cells.
~72 kDa observed. A ~90kDa band may appear in some lysates due to glycosylation: Kim. TW., et al. (1995). Brain Res Mol Brain Res. 32(1):36-44.
